How to Stop Spotify From Opening Automatically on Mac Startup
Quite like the feature of upgrading to Spotify premium, the app does not keep the said setting handy. It was after some poking around that I found the setting. In doing so, I found a setting perfectly suited to my case.
![Catalina Catalina](/uploads/1/3/3/9/133940898/704273926.jpg)
As I mentioned, I love music and tend to get distracted when Spotify pops up. So, instead of preventing Spotify from opening on startup, I can choose it to start and minimize on my Dock. This way, the app remains always approachable, without distracting.
Step #1. Open the Spotify app Stuck on verifying to open an app mac mojave. on your Mac.
Step #2.Log in to the app (skip the step if already logged in).
Step #3. Select Spotify from the top menu (next to Apple logo on Mac) and click on Preferences.
Step #4. Scroll down to the bottom of the page and select Show Advanced Settings.
Step #5. Now, scroll up to Startup and Window Behavior setting.
Step #6. From the drop down menu in front of Open Spotify automatically after you log into the computer, select
- No to stop Spotify from opening on mac startup
- Minimize to keep Spotify minimized during startup
In case, this method does not work for you, there’s another method you can try.

From Spotify's support page: First uninstall the Spotify app, then: Open Finder then click Go Library in the menu bar. (You may need to hold the Alt key if Library isn’t visible). Open Caches and delete the com.spotify.Client folder. Click the back arrow. Open Application Support and delete the Spotify folder.
